Piper Arrow - I'm the handsome guy on the wing! IntroductionGreetings to all, My name is David Pekala, and I have been selected by Flight Across America to represent the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ania. I am a life-long resident of the Commonwealth, graduated from West Hazleton High School, and received my advanced education from Wilkes College (BS) and Shippensburg University (MS). I am currently a development scientist employed by Aventis Pasteur, and was previously employed by The Salk Institute. At The Salk Institute, I spent over nine years developing and manufacturing vaccines for the Department of Defense, specifically the Army. Recently Aventis Pasteur donated over 70 million doses of smallpox vaccine to the Federal Government, and I was fortunate to put my previous DoD experience to use as a manager for this project. My scientific contributions notwithstanding, I have been a pilot since 1996, now hold a commercial pilot's license, and now am a proud owner of a 1969 Piper Arrow, N524P. My plane is based at Tech Aviation located at the Wilkes-Barre/Scranton International Airport (AVP). My wife and I have used our "magic flying carpet" to vacation in the USA, and have logged landings throughout Pennsylvania, Maryland, New York, New Jersey, Massachusetts, North Carolina, South Carolina, Virginia, Tennessee, Florida, and Louisiana. We have also used our airplane on several occasions to sightsee down the Hudson River, and we never thought that the Manhattan skyline would be changed in such a drastic and horrible manner. In fact, I flew the Hudson River on a night flight about 2 weeks before September 11th, and remember briefly glancing at the World Trade Center on the way to the Statue of Liberty. I never thought that would be the last time I saw those twin towers gracing the Manhattan skyline. I am humbled and honored to be chosen as the official flag bearer for Pennsylvania. My flight from PA to NY will not only have myself and my wife in the cockpit, but also every citizen of Pennsylvania. I feel that I am their messenger, and the message to be delivered is one of peace, prayer, unity, and hope. My plans are to be at the Somerset event on September 5th, the Pentagon event on September 6th, and arrive Essex County on September 7th. I eagerly anticipate meeting the other pilots associated with this great cause, and hope in the end to reaffirm the freedom of flight in the United States. |
